Creative Central Marketing:Consulting agency

WHO WE ARE:A marketing consultant team who are well informed about modern thinking on the role of public arts and culture, understood as the Creative Industries, in social and economic development.

OUR ROLE: To provide advice and direction in the ‘branding’ of Ipskay to bring connectivity, awareness and development, economic growth and tourism to the already present creative industry venues. We will be refurbishing a somewhat dated creative concept, inviting a new vibe and ‘face’ of Ipskay. We aim to demonstrate how to attract the right organizations to work together towards this common goal.

Branding IpskayThe Branding concept:

-A visual and commercial link between creative and cultural centers of Ipskay

-Incorporates colours, logos and symbols in signage, tv commercials, leaflets and on public transport.

-Our brand name -‘Ipskay central’-Our slogan- ‘Escape to Ipskay…’

• It will encourage awareness, development and exploration of the existing creative industries under the brand which we create.

Proposed Funding Level & Revenue

Budget & Ballpark costs: – Marketing Services (provided by Ipskay Central Marketing): ~ $10000-

$12000– Branding: ~ $10 000 - $12 000– Advertising media and press: ~ $8 000 - $10 000 – Construction Materials: ~ $12 000 - $15 000– Transport: ~$20 000 - $22 000 – Total: $71000– Un-anticipated expenses: ~$29 000– Total Grant applied for: $100 000

These will be reduced through the collection of revenue from visitations to Creative Industries sites, events, general tourism and donations.
